Z22 Still Not Working 4 days after Purchase
Pros: Small, and would be easy to use if it works as stated.
Cons: If it doesn't sync up with Outlook, you are out of luck. Full review I bought the Z22 4 days ago based on epinions reviews. First, it would not respond to "taps" on the screen and the reset instructions did not work. After contacting Palm, they gave instructions for a "hard reset", and it took 8 tries to get it to finally start working. I've spent over 18 hours over the last 3 days working with 6 different people at palm.com trying to get the HotSync to work with Outlook. Their last email stated that sometimes it's not possible to know why HotSync doesn't work with Outlook and their advice was to purchase a 3rd party software to see if that would help. I bought the Z22 for a simple and relatively inexpensive way to sync up with Outlook contacts and calendars. I'm considering using the Palm Desktop calendar and contacts software that came with it, but that requires me to keep duplicate contacts and calendars (Outlook & Palm). The Z22 calendar does not have a visual reminder, only a "sound alarm/reminder", which I consider a drawback. At this point I regret spending almost $100 on this item. If Palm can't help me get it to work in the next couple days, I plan to return it. None of the reviews actually mention syncing it up with Outlook, so maybe I was expecting more from it than others. |
